Output 2d1de39e4147e9829863abac5889fc31008cc457a1589fdacbb00ba385983e1f:0

value
185505181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c52701f94db6cb046b4af5824140ad966881921 OP_EQUAL
address
3Fwa6MseAouaahUMu3fx1i54cKiAgCPWU1
transaction
2d1de39e4147e9829863abac5889fc31008cc457a1589fdacbb00ba385983e1f
confirmations
387404
spent
true